Jean Joyet (21 June 1919 – 14 April 1994) was a French painter of the School of Paris, born in Saint Victurnien.

He was married to the painter . Joyet was linked to other painters of the "Young Picture of the School of Paris" and chiefly to , and Maurice Boitel, in the group of whom he was invited in the with Paul Collomb, Noe Canjura, Daniel du Janerand, Louis Vuillermoz, and .

The Town of Paris and the French State bought some of his works.
